What is Virgin Media Modem Mode?
Modem mode is a common feature in many modern Wi-Fi routers, including Virgin Media hubs. Typically, routers connect to a separate cable modem via an Ethernet cable to access the internet. However, when modem mode is enabled, the hub itself functions purely as a modem, allowing you to connect your own router directly or streamline your home network setup.
Virgin Media hubs are equipped with a built-in modem mode, which can be easily activated through the router’s settings interface.
How to Enable Virgin Media Modem Mode
To switch your Virgin Media hub to modem mode, you will first need to access the device’s settings through the Virgin media hub login page. Follow these simple steps:
1. Power On Your Virgin Media Hub
Connect your hub to the ISP's server socket using the coaxial cable.
Insert the hub’s power cord into a wall socket and switch it on.
2. Access Virgin Media Hub Settings
Connect your computer to the hub using a LAN (Ethernet) cable.
Open an updated web browser on your computer.
In the address bar, enter the IP address
192.168.1.1
or192.168.0.1
. You can find the correct IP address printed on the label of your Virgin Media hub.
You will be directed to the Virgin media hub login page.
Enter the admin username and password. If you have not changed the login credentials, use the default ones listed on the hub’s label or in the user manual.
After logging in, you will have access to a range of settings and features available on your Virgin Media hub.
3. Activate Modem Mode
Once inside the settings interface, navigate to the "Settings" section.
Locate the "Modem Mode" option and enable it.
Save the changes. Once modem mode is active, your Virgin hub will function as a modem, allowing you to connect other networking devices using WPS or Ethernet connections.
